Koshary El Tahrir

Widely considered the gold standard for koshari chains in Egypt. Renowned for its perfectly crispy onions (*warda*) and a tomato sauce with a distinct, punchy vinegar balance.

Budget
WaitWell-signed and highly recognizable chain branch near Tahrir Square.13:00–15:00 for the peak "local lunch" energy; open 08:00–01:00 daily.
